Background

Shark Dj is a Pirate VCD and DVD distribution company in Mexico

Logo (2013)


Visuals: On a black background, a fireworks makes a pictures of an anthropomorphic shark with muscles, wearing a headphone. Below it, there's the text "SHARK dj" in a yellow Graffity-like font. The logo spins and shrinks while a videoclip compilation is shown on a background with ripples as a filter.

Variant: On VCDs, the logo is entirely still.

Technique: Video effects with Corel 3D

Audio: Over an electronic-like pop soundtrack, a DJ-mixed male voice says: "Marcando una nueva era, ahora en video. Producciones Shark". This is concluded with a whoosh.

Audio Variant: On VCD releases, a robotic voice says: "Shark DJ, en MP3".

Availability: Found on a DVD called "Intromix Electrofull VOL.1".
